    Default How to connect 2 computers running Traktor

    I have a Traktor S4 running off my MBP13. I'm trying to work with my friend who's more production oriented, and amazing with FX. He has lots of cool drum loops,effects and other stuff we want to incorporate into our set. He's using Traktor 2 as well with a Behringer BCD-3000. What's the best way to do this and keep it all together? I'm very good with computers so I don't mind a complicated setup.

    i assume you know how to set midi clock in traktor etc. so i wont go into details

    first of all create some virtual midi cables that will connect both traktor's (or any other djing software/DAW that can send/receive midi data) using loopbe midi yoke or (my favourite) loopmidi

    then install rtpmidi on both pc's so you can send the midi signals from one computer to another and voila you are set to go
    i find it the best setup to go for, works perfect between 2 laptops and a desktop
